The Rise of Hybrid Roles: Data Science Meets Business Strategy



In today’s fast-paced business landscape, the demand for professionals who can bridge the gap between technical expertise and business acumen is growing rapidly. This has led to the rise of hybrid roles that combine the strengths of data science with business strategy. These positions require a unique skill set, where individuals are not only proficient in data analysis but also capable of interpreting data insights to drive strategic decisions.

What Are Hybrid Roles?

Hybrid roles are positions that blend technical skills with business knowledge. In the context of data science, these roles go beyond analyzing raw data and involve translating complex data insights into actionable business strategies. These professionals work at the intersection of data science, technology, and business management, providing a comprehensive approach to problem-solving and decision-making.

The Evolution of Hybrid Roles in the Workplace

As businesses increasingly rely on data-driven decisions, the need for individuals who can analyze data and implement strategies accordingly has risen. Traditionally, data scientists and business strategists operated in separate spheres, with data scientists focusing on technical analysis and business strategists focusing on market trends, financials, and customer needs. However, with the increasing complexity of modern business environments, these roles have converged to form hybrid positions.

Some key factors driving this evolution include:

  • Technological Advancements: As businesses adopt new technologies like AI, machine learning, and big data, the need for professionals who understand both data science and its application in business contexts has grown.
  • Increased Data Accessibility: Data is no longer just the domain of data scientists. With more user-friendly tools and platforms available, business managers can now access and leverage data insights directly.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Companies are moving toward more collaborative environments where teams with diverse skill sets work together to make data-driven decisions that affect every facet of the business.

Key Skills for Hybrid Roles

Individuals in hybrid roles must possess a combination of technical, analytical, and business skills. The following competencies are essential for professionals in these positions:

  1. Data Analysis & Visualization:
    • Proficiency in statistical analysis and data visualization tools such as Python, R, SQL, Tableau, and Power BI.
    • Ability to present complex data insights in a clear, visual format that is accessible to non-technical stakeholders.
  2. Business Acumen:
    • Understanding of core business principles, including finance, marketing, operations, and sales.
    • Ability to connect data-driven insights to business objectives and contribute to strategic decision-making.
  3. Problem-Solving and Critical Thinking:
    • Strong problem-solving skills to identify business challenges and find data-driven solutions.
    • Ability to think critically and interpret data in a way that aligns with business goals.
  4. Communication Skills:
    • Clear communication of complex technical concepts to non-technical teams.
    • Collaboration with stakeholders from different departments to implement data-driven strategies.
  5. Project Management:
    • Experience in leading projects and managing teams, ensuring that data science initiatives are aligned with business priorities and executed efficiently.

Benefits of Hybrid Roles for Businesses

Hybrid roles offer several advantages to organizations looking to leverage data for competitive advantage:

Improved Decision-Making

Hybrid professionals help ensure that data insights are not only understood but also actionable. They can translate analytical findings into practical strategies that align with business goals, leading to more informed and effective decision-making.

Enhanced Collaboration

By combining business strategy with data expertise, hybrid roles foster better communication between departments. Business leaders and data scientists can work together seamlessly, making it easier to align business objectives with data initiatives.

Competitive Advantage

Companies that hire professionals with a hybrid skill set can gain a significant competitive edge. They can make faster, data-driven decisions and respond to market changes more quickly. This agility can be crucial in industries like e-commerce, finance, healthcare, and technology, where data plays a pivotal role.

Cost Efficiency

Hybrid roles help companies avoid duplication of efforts and reduce the need for hiring separate teams of data scientists and business strategists. A single professional who can handle both aspects streamlines operations and reduces overall staffing costs.

Hybrid Roles in Action

Hybrid roles can be found across a variety of industries, each with its own specific needs. Some examples of these roles include:

  • Data-Driven Product Manager: Combines a strong understanding of market trends and customer behavior with technical expertise in data analysis to create products that meet customer demands.
  • Business Intelligence Analyst: Works closely with both IT and business teams to provide actionable insights that drive strategic planning and operations.
  • Data Science Consultant: Helps businesses integrate data science solutions into their strategy, ensuring that data insights directly contribute to organizational success.
